Summary
The Operations Specialist serves as an expert resource representing industry business practices; aligning program administration, logistics, marketing, account management and regulatory compliance into tactical daily operations.
Essential Functions*
- Serve as the liaison and point of contact between Crisis24 - Executive Protection and the Client, vendors, prospects, and agents
- Oversee Client scheduling coordination with the ground team and coordinates and supports Executive Protection Operations, information, and data processing
- Requesting/Scheduling/Tracking of Global Executive Protection agents and/or drivers and any other service requested by the client
- Support the Managers in the Operations Center with PowerPoint presentations, Security operation plans, Security risk assessments, Security Executive event summaries and other written documents
- Books Reservations for EP Agents/Security Drivers (Rental Vehicles, Hotel accommodations, flight bookings)
- Prepares travel briefs and EP agent/transportation dispatch confirmations and situation reports to the Management and Client team
- Coordinate and disseminate communication between the Client and vendors regarding all logistics including pick-up and drop-off times, vehicle scheduling, convenience preferences, route selection, regional threat assessments and other variables affecting the assignment
- Resolve Operational complaints and poor satisfaction reports
- Participate in a variety of meetings, representing ground transportation issues and communicating updates and department policy to all functional areas of the organization
